Thomas Mann Quotes
Showing: 11 - 20 Thomas Mann Quotes of 45
A state of conscience is higher than a state of innocence.
A man lives not only his personal life, as an individual, but also, consciously or unconsciously, the life of his epoch and his contemporaries.
One must die to life in order to be utterly a creator.
A man's dying is more the survivors' affair than his own.
Desire projected itself visually: his fancy, not quite yet lulled since morning, imaged the marvels and terrors of the manifold earth.
Time cools, time clarifies; no mood can be maintained quite unaltered through the course of hours.
One ought to go to a funeral instead of to church when one feels the need of being uplifted. People have on good black clothes, and they take off their hats and look at the coffin, and behave serious and reverent, and nobody dares to make a bad joke.
Habituation is a falling asleep or fatiguing of the sense of time; which explains why young years pass slowly, while later life flings itself faster and faster upon its course.
In all humanism there is an element of weakness, which in some circumstances may be its ruin, connected with its contempt of fanaticism, its patience, its love of scepticism; in short, its natural goodness.
If you are possessed by an idea, you find it expressed everywhere, you even smell it.
